GROUP ASPIRATIONS AND THE DESIRE FOR GROUP ACHIEVEMENT.

Abstract

The presence of an objective, it is generally assumed, has a strong effect on the degree of coordination among group members as well as the group's cohesiveness, its interpersonal pressures, its leadership, and its social structure5 It is a curious fact, however, that the origins of a group's goal have had little scrutiny. A study was made to develop a better understanding of these sources. (Author)
